
受张广照教授的邀请,来自法国University of Toulon的Christine Bressy教授于10月26日至11月3日来访,为广大师生讲授了界面材料的系列课程,内容涵盖材料表面润湿性、RAFT聚合在界面材料的应用和海洋防污涂层的制备与性质等,并解答了同学们的许多疑问。同时Bressy教授与本课题组的老师、同学们进行了多次深入讨论,加快了双方学术合作的步伐。
Christine Bressy教授的简介:

Prof. Christine Bressy obtained her Ph.D. degree in 1996 at the University of Montpellier (France). Following her Ph.D., she was appointed at the University of Toulon (France) to work on antifouling coatings. There, she worked on the development of new tin-free acrylic binders for self-polishing marine paints.Prof. Bressy has over 20 years of project/program experience in her areas of expertise including polymer chemistry and physic-chemistry, and the development of antifouling coatings. Currently, she works on the development of new antifouling paints that have lower impact on the environment and that are efficient over a long term period. She is currently a member of COIPM and was the chair of the 18thInternatioanl Congress on Marine Corrosion and Fouling in 2016. She has published many papers on Chemical Reviews, Biofouling, ACS Applied Materials & Interfaces and Polymer Chemistry et al. She was in charge of ECOPAINT PACA project (2007-2011),European Defence Agency project with European navies (Antifouling Coatings for War Ships, 2008-2011), SeaPaint (RAPID, 2012-2014), AF-ElectroCoatings (ANR 2013-2016) and BIOPAINTROP project (ANR CD2I; 2012-2016). Prof. Bressy is also involved in testing and expertise proposals to industrial customers in the antifouling paint area.
